A national training charity is seeking an Outreach Officer based in London to generate interest in their training programs. This hybrid role involves conducting outreach with marginalized communities, organizing events, and building partnerships with local organizations.

Ideal candidates will have recruitment or marketing experience, particularly with harder to reach groups. With a focus on social impact, Generation offers autonomy, professional development, and a commitment to diversity within its workforce.

How to prepare for a job interview at Generation, Inc

Know Your Audience

Before the interview, research the charity's mission and values. Understand their focus on social impact and how they engage with marginalized communities. This will help you tailor your responses to show that you're aligned with their goals.

Showcase Relevant Experience

Prepare specific examples from your recruitment or marketing background that demonstrate your ability to connect with harder-to-reach groups. Highlight any successful outreach initiatives you've led or participated in,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.

Be Ready to Discuss Partnerships

Think about how you've built partnerships in previous roles. Be prepared to discuss strategies you've used to collaborate with local organisations and how those experiences can translate into success in this role.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the charity's current outreach strategies and future goals.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the organisation is the right fit for you.
